Recent Shooting Deaths of 3 Students Have Mesquite ISD Counselors Battling ‘caregiver Exhaustion'

The shooting death of 16-year-old Wayne Osborne last weekend triggered an all-too-familiar response from Mesquite ISD counselors.Another young life lost, many innocent friends and classmates to console and an even heavier burden on a school district counseling team still reeling from the shocking death the previous weekend of Mesquite High student Jordan Edwards.This week, counselors responded to John Horn High School, where Wayne was enrolled. He was the third student in the district of 40,000 killed by gunfire in the past six weeks.  Continue reading...
